Introduction
Eight captive-bred crested ibises were released into the wild in Hakui city on Sunday, marking a return of the species to a region where it had previously vanished.

Main Body
The reintroduction of the crested ibis, or Toki, is predicated on a multi-decade conservation trajectory. The species experienced a total collapse of its wild population on Honshu during the 1970s, a phenomenon attributed to anthropogenic pressures including environmental degradation and overhunting; the final native specimen perished on Sado Island in 2003. A diplomatic rapprochement with China in 1999, involving the donation of a breeding pair, facilitated the first captive-born chick in Japan. This catalyst enabled the establishment of a breeding program on Sado Island, where the population has expanded to approximately 500 individuals following initial releases in 2008.

The recent deployment in Hakui city was formalized through a ceremony attended by Crown Prince Akishino and Crown Princess Kiko. This specific location was selected as it represents the final known natural habitat of the species prior to its extinction in the region. Furthermore, the operation is contextualized within the broader recovery of the Noto region following the 2024 seismic event. Parallel conservation efforts have been observed regionally; specifically, South Korea executed a similar reintroduction of 40 captive-bred ibises at the Upo Wetland in 2019, following the species' disappearance from the peninsula in 1979.

Conclusion
The current phase of the program has successfully integrated eight birds into the wild, with ten additional specimens slated for future release.

◈ The Architecture of 'Nominal Density' and Latent Agency
To bridge the gap from B2 to C2, one must transition from describing events to architecting concepts. This text is a masterclass in Nominalization—the process of turning verbs (actions) into nouns (concepts). This shift removes the need for simple subjects and transforms the prose into a high-density academic register.
▷ The Anatomy of the 'Conceptual Pivot'
Look at the phrase: "...a phenomenon attributed to anthropogenic pressures..."
- B2 approach: "The birds disappeared because humans destroyed the environment." (Subject Verb Object)
- C2 approach: "A phenomenon attributed to anthropogenic pressures..." (Concept Relationship Catalyst)
By replacing "humans destroyed" (action) with "anthropogenic pressures" (nominal concept), the writer achieves two things: precision and distantiation. The agency is no longer a person doing a thing; it is a systemic pressure acting upon a biological phenomenon.
▷ Lexical Precision: The 'High-Utility' C2 Verbs
Note the strategic use of verbs that function as logical connectors rather than mere actions:
- Predicated on: This doesn't just mean "based on." It implies a logical prerequisite. To say the program is predicated on a trajectory suggests that without the prior history, the current action would be logically impossible.
- Formalized: Instead of saying "they had a ceremony," the author uses formalized. This elevates the event from a social gathering to a legal or official validation of a process.
- Contextualized: This is the quintessential C2 move. It signals that the writer is not just providing a fact, but placing that fact within a larger, complex framework (in this case, the 2024 seismic recovery).
▷ Syntactic Compression
Observe the sequence: "A diplomatic rapprochement... facilitated the first captive-born chick... This catalyst enabled..."
The writer uses Anaphoric Nominalization. The entire previous sentence (the act of diplomatic rapprochement) is collapsed into a single noun: "This catalyst." This creates a "chain of logic" that allows the reader to move through complex historical causality without repeating tedious details. It transforms a narrative into an analysis.
